"S" Line
Fittings
Face-to-face,
quick disconnect style produces a compact joint for closer
nesting of lines. Available in 304 and 316L stainless steel
in tube O.D. 0.5" through 8".
BPE
Fittings for the Bio-Pharmaceutical Industry
High
quality fittings conforming to the ASME BPE Standard. Suitable
for using any commercial orbital welder. I.D.
Sanitary
Butt Weld Fittings
Weld
end, sanitary fittings are available in 304 and 316L stainless
steel in four finish combinations of polished and unpolished
I.D. and O.D. surfaces. Available in 1" through 3" (16
gauge), 4" (14 gauge), and 0.5" and 0.75" sizes.
"I" Line
Fittings
Self-aligning,
interlocking sanitary fittings for higher pressure, heavy duty
applications. Available in 304 and 316 stainless steel industrial
and 316L sanitary in tube O.D. sizes 1" through 8" and
pipe sizes 1" through 4".
"Q" Line
Fittings
Face-to-face,
quick-disconnect style Ferrule Fittings robustly designed for
heavy duty applications. Available in 304 and 316L stainless
steel in tube O.D. sizes 1" to 4".
Bevel
Seat Fittings
Precision
engineered for leak-tight performance without gaskets. Sanitary
finishes and 304 and 316L stainless steel standard available
from 1" to 4" O.D.
Tube
O.D. Butt Weld Fittings
Industrial,
non-polished fittings. 0.5" to 6" available for use
with light-gauge stainless steel tubing. Can be furnished in
T304 or T316L stainless steel for corrosion resistant installations.
I.D. or O.D. polish available.
